Boom.
That was the sound of our head exploding from so much awesomeness. Because Florence + the Machine has released "Breath of Life," the first track off the upcoming Snow White...Source: http://feeds.eonline.com/~r/eonline/awful/~3/YdYElGBcy_U/311901
Dido Diora Baird Dita Von Teese Dominique Swain Donna Feldman
No comments:
Post a Comment